Application Scenario
In large-scale breweries, precise temperature and process control is essential for consistent flavor and product quality. This application demonstrates how the ARMxy industrial controller, combined with OpenPLC, enables intelligent automation of a beer fermentation tank.
System Configuration
ARMxy Controller for central logic and communication
Y-AI Analog Input Module to monitor fermentation parameters
Y-AO Analog Output Module to control refrigerant valves
Implementation Details
The Y-AI module captures:
• PT100 temperature signals (3-wire configuration)
• Brix/dissolved sugar levels via an online refractometer (4–20mA)
The system performs multi-stage cooling, precisely following a fermentation curve (e.g., 12°C gradually reduced to –1°C)
OpenPLC handles all logic and timing, including the generation of fermentation trend curves
During fermentation, parameters such as phase durations and control setpoints can be remotely updated through BLRAT, allowing the OpenPLC logic to adapt on the fly
